Despite being known for more than a century, the palaeoflora, which is regarded as typical for the late Thanetian by some authors, has largely been neglected since the 1940s. New excavations and surveys yielded exceptionally well-preserved plant material, including a minute, heptamerous flower bearing in situ pollen tetrads, comparable to tetrads of the modern ericacean genus Kalmia L, in its anthers. The only known modern ericacean genus which is characterised by heptamerous flowers is Bejaria Mutis ex L., a basal relative of the tribe Phyllodoceae within Ericaceae, which also includes the genus Kalmia in a relatively basal position. However, heptamerous flowers also occur very rarely (mostly interpreted as teratologies) in a number of other modern Ericaceae, but also in various other modern angiosperm families. Due to the unique combination of a heptamerous flower with Kalmia-type pollen tetrads within the anthers, the new taxon Menatanthus mosbruggeri gen. nov. et sp. nov. is erected. The lack of morphological data from the flower itself and the fact that comparable pollen tetrads can be produced by a number of modern families, however, prevent an assignment of the new taxon to any known angiosperm family. %U http://resolver.sub.uni-goettingen.de/purl?gldocs-11858/10593 %~ FID GEO-LEO e-docs
